What Am I Bid? is a drama romance film.
The top cast includes Mae Murray, Ralph Graves, Willard Louis, John Cook, Gertrude Astor, and Joseph W. Girard.
The film was produced by Universal Film Manufacturing Company.
What Am I Bid? was released in 1919.
